What is Tome Society?
Tome Society is a book club for students in grades 2-12. Students in club chapters read and discuss great books, create items to enter in literacy-based competitions, and participate in virtual and in-person literacy events.
Who can participate?
Tome is for all students, not just a Reading Bowl team! The Reading bowl team has already been formed for the year and consists of members who will read this year's Club Tome books and take assessments over each. However, there are 19 different leterary projects studentc can complete for a chance to be abel to attend TomeCom and represent our school.
What are the competitions?
Students may compete in as many competitions as they like at the local level; however, chapters may only submit 1 entry per category per year on the national level. Entries are submitted digitally twice a school year by the chapter adviser for national judging. See the full list of competitions, rules and details on the Competitions page.
